What does the Bible say about making our calling and election sure?

Answered in 1 source

The Bible encourages us to be diligent in confirming our calling and election, highlighting the importance of an active faith.

The call to make our calling and election sure is rooted in 2 Peter 1:10, where the Apostle exhorts believers to give diligence to assurance. This diligence does not imply that we achieve our salvation through works, but it signifies our active participation in faith and obedience to God. As we seek to confirm our election, we are encouraged to study God's Word, meditate on His promises, and engage in fervent prayer. This pursuit is meant to deepen our fellowship with God and assure us of our place as His children.
Scripture References: 2 Peter 1:10, 1 Peter 1:2
